Compare Parma to Delaware

This post compares Parma, Ohio to Delaware, Ohio across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Parma (city) Delaware (city)
Population 79,871 38,193
Income (median) $42,845 $49,722
Home Value (median) $108,800 $166,700
White 91% 89%
Black 3% 5%
Asian 1% 1%
With Kids 25% 35%
Age (median) 42 34
Rentals 27% 37%
